Quote:
Originally Posted by crossi View Post
When I download my books I get an icon of a blue book in my download folder. After I add a book to Calibre in the Calibre Library there are the same book icons. If I just want to backup the books as origionally downloaded can I just drag those icons into a jump drive?

To backup the metadata as well would I just drag the whole Calibre Library folder to my jump drive?

How about if I wanted to make a backup of my Calibre library but not include any of the books, just the empty listing for each?
Your download folder is just another folder, so moving the contents to a external drive to archive the 'original' is a solid plan.

Use care, if you copy the Calibre 'Library' folder, to not mix the two contents together (separate folders are OK).

I am not sure what advantage a Bookless library gains and there are disadvantages:
Calibre book folders have a assigned number that matches the Library internal index. No books, Now way to restore.
You may lose external covers.
If you manage to re-load the original, the converted format settings are gone.

Why not use the 'Catalog' (little arrow next to the Library Icon) to make a portable list of your library.
